#d99c74 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d99c74 is composed of 85.1% red, 61.2%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 28.1% magenta, 46.5%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 23.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 65.3%. #d99c74 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#b33900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#d99c74 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d99c74 has RGB values of R:217, G:156,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.28, Y:0.47,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 14261364.

Shades and Tints of #d99c74
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f0804 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#d99c74
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a9a6a4 is the less saturated color, while #fb9552 is the most saturated one.
